What does Angeli mean and where does it come from?

Angeli is derived from the Latin word 'angelus', meaning 'angel' or 'messenger'. The name is often associated with divine or celestial beings in various religious contexts. The story of Angeli

Angeli entered American naming records in 1953 and has been in use for over 71 years. With 1,371 total births recorded, Angeli remains relatively uncommon. The name has grown more popular over time, rising from #4715 in 1960 to #3179 in 2023.
